Clancy’s Fish Pub Fremantle comes alive on Sunday, March 15, as Amby’s Army presents the Forever 18 Mini-Fest – an unforgettable night of live music supporting youth mental health. 

Featuring an outstanding line-up of Western Australian talent, the Mini-Fest brings together award-winning pop and country artist Emily Joy, powerful soul and blues performer Sgt Hulka, popular Fremantle folk-rock band Shanks Pony, and exciting electronica artist HDC. From heartfelt acoustic moments to high-energy electronic sounds, Forever 18 Mini-Fest offers something for every music lover in one of Fremantle’s most iconic live venues. More than just a concert, the event supports Amby’s Army, a charity established in memory of Amberly Lynch, raising funds and awareness for youth suicide prevention. Doors open at 5pm, with live performances throughout the evening.
